What To Wear In Costa Rica

Costa Rica

Costa Rica is a Central American country that is at the forefront of the world’s efforts to live a greener lifestyle. Presently placed first in the Americas and 5th in the world for the Environmental Protection Index, it is also tops in the Happy Planet Index. It is a hot vacation spot and a popular choice for companies willing to invest overseas. If you are planning to go to Costa Rica, however, there are a few things you should know.

The weather in Costa Rica is very nice and is one of the contributing factors that makes the country amongst the top Central American tourist destinations. There are four different parts to the country in terms of climate. None of them are severe enough for a true winter, but each area is different from the others. Due to the differences in climate, you will need to bring a variety of clothes if you plan on visiting more than one area of the country. Those who intend to stay on and near the beach will have much fewer wardrobe requirements than those who want to explore the highlands or the volcanoes.

Despite how advanced the country is in terms of being environmentally friendly, it is still a developing country and as such the clothes that you will see Costa Ricans wearing is not cutting edge fashion. The median household income there is too low to be overly concerned with fashion. However, tourists to the region are a different story. Resort wear is most commonly seen in tourist areas. Clubs and restaurants are often full of individuals on vacation who are dressing up in summer clubbing outfits.

If you are vacationing in Costa Rica it is important to bring along comfortable clothing for warm weather, as well as swimsuits and cover-ups for the beach. Bring some sandals or flip flops to wear on the beach, as well as sneakers or shoes for walking and hiking. It is advisable to bring a lightweight sweater to keep warm when the nights get chilly. In addition, if you are planning to go out for dinner you may want to bring along a jacket for the men, and either long pants or a skirt for the women. There are places in Costa Rica with a dress code. Invest in a large-brimmed hat for in the sun and remember to use sunscreen to protect your face also.
